Die Infrastruktur und die Kernkomponenten des Domain Name Systems (DNS)
Das Adressierungssystem des Internets basiert auf einem präzisen und verteilten Verzeichnisdienst – dem Domain Name System (DNS). Seine Hauptaufgabe besteht darin, Domainnamen, die für Menschen leicht zu merken sind, in IP-Adressen umzuwandeln, die von Computern zur Routenfindung verwendet werden. Dieser Umwandlungsprozess, die sogenannte Domainname-Resolving, ist die Grundlage der Kommunikation im Internet. Die gesamte DNS-Architektur ist eine hierarchische, baumartige Struktur, deren Spitze der Root-Domain-Server bildet. Unterhalb dieses Servers befinden sich die Top-Level-Domänen….com、.net、.orgUnd weiter unten folgen die zweiten Ebene von Domänen sowie Subdomänen.
In diesem System übernehmen verschiedene Servertypen jeweils spezifische Aufgaben. Der rekursive Resolver fungiert als “Empfangsschalter” für die Benutzer: Er erhält Anfragen von den Benutzergeräten und ist dafür verantwortlich, das gesamte DNS-System durchzusuchen, um die gewünschten Antworten zu finden. Die autoritativen Namensserver hingegen sind die “Archivare”, die die endgültigen Informationen zu bestimmten Domainnamen speichern – sie enthalten alle öffentlich zugänglichen DNS-Daten zu diesen Domainnamen. Erst wenn der rekursive Resolver schließlich auf einen autoritativen Server zugreifen kann, erhält er die genauesten Informationen, wie beispielsweise die IP-Adressen.
Der vollständige Prozess der Domainregistrierung und der initialen Konfiguration
Das Besitzen einer Domain ist der erste Schritt beim Start eines Online-Betriebs. Der Prozess beginnt damit, bei einem von ICANN zertifizierten Registrar nach einer noch nicht registrierten Domain zu suchen und diese zu kaufen. Bei der Registrierung müssen Sie echte und gültige Kontaktdaten angeben, die in die öffentliche WHOIS-Datenbank eingetragen werden. Nach dem Kauf erhalten Sie das Recht, die Domain für einen bestimmten Zeitraum zu nutzen; zu diesem Zeitpunkt handelt es sich jedoch nur um eine “Hülle”, die auf die Standardseite des Registrars verweist.
Empfohlene Lektüre Umfassende Analyse von Domainnamen: Ein kompletter Leitfaden von der Auswahl über die Auflösung bis zur Verwaltung。
Der entscheidende Schritt nach der Registrierung ist die Konfiguration von DNS. Sie müssen die Nameserver-Einträge für Ihre Domain auf den von Ihnen gewählten DNS-Hostdienstanbieter umleiten – beispielsweise Cloudflare, AWS Route 53 oder Ihren Virtual-Host-Anbieter. Die Adressen der Nameserver lauten in der Regel wie …ns1.example.comEs erscheint in der Form von bestimmten Einträgen. Anschließend müssen Sie im Verwaltungspanel Ihres DNS-Anbieters konkrete Auflösungsdaten („Resolution Records“) erstellen. Die am häufigsten verwendeten A-Einträge dienen dazu, einen Domainnamen oder Subdomainnamen auf eine IPv4-Adresse zu verweisen; CNAME-Einträge hingegen ermöglichen es, einen Domainnamen auf einen anderen Domainnamen zu verknüpfen (also einen „Alias“ zu erstellen). Mit der Aktivierung dieser Konfigurationen wird Ihr Domainname mit bestimmten Netzwerkressourcen verbunden.
Detaillierte Schritte und Verbreitungsmechanismen der DNS-Auflösung
Wenn ein Benutzer eine Webadresse in einem Browser eingibt und die Eingabetaste drückt, beginnt eine ausgefeilte Abfolge von Abfragen. Zunächst überprüft das Betriebssystem die lokale hosts-Datei sowie den DNS-Cache. Falls keine entsprechenden Einträge vorhanden sind, wird die Anfrage an den in der lokalen Netzwerkkonfiguration definierten rekursiven DNS-Resolver gesendet. Der rekursive DNS-Resolver fragt nacheinander die Root-Domain-Server sowie die zugehörigen Top-Level-Domain-Server ab, bis schließlich der autoritative Name-Server für die jeweilige Domain gefunden wird. Nach Erhalt der IP-Adresse wird diese an den Browser des Benutzers zurückgegeben; gleichzeitig wird das Ergebnis im Cache des DNS-Resolvers gespeichert, um zukünftige Abfragen zu beschleunigen.
Jede Änderung an DNS-Einträgen – beispielsweise die Änderung der IP-Adresse oder des E-Mail-Serverns – tritt nicht sofort weltweit in Kraft. Dieser Verzögerungsprozess wird als DNS-Verbreitung bezeichnet. Die Dauer der Verbreitung hängt von einem wichtigen Parameter ab: dem TTL (Time To Live). TTL ist die Abkürzung für “Zeit bis zum Verfall” und definiert, wie lange ein DNS-Eintrag in den verschiedenen Caching-Servern gespeichert werden kann. Durch die vorherige Verringerung des TTL-Werts kann die Verbreitungsdauer verkürzt werden. Während der Verbreitung können Nutzer in unterschiedlichen geografischen Regionen sowohl die alte als auch die neue Version des DNS-Eintrags sehen; dies ist ein normales Phänomen.
Erweiterte Protokollierungstypen, Sicherheit sowie Fehlerbehebung
Neben den grundlegenden A- und CNAME-Einträgen sind auch andere Record-Typen für den Aufbau eines vollständigen Dienstes von entscheidender Bedeutung. MX-Einträge legen die Priorität sowie die Adresse des Servers fest, der E-Mails für einen Domainnamen empfängt. TXT-Einträge werden häufig verwendet, um Sicherheitsinformationen für die E-Mail-Überprüfung wie SPF, DKIM und DMARC zu speichern, um Spam und Phishing-Angriffe zu verhindern. AAAA-Einträge dienen dazu, Domainnamen auf IPv6-Adressen zu verweisen. Das Verständnis sowie die korrekte Konfiguration dieser Einträge ist die Grundlage für einen reibungslosen Betrieb von Webseiten und E-Mail-Diensten.
Mit der zunehmenden Komplexität von Netzwerkangriffen gewinnt die Sicherheit von DNS an Bedeutung. DNSSEC ist eine Sicherheitserweiterung, die die Echtheit und Integrität von DNS-Daten durch die Hinzufügung digitaler Signaturen überprüft. Dadurch können DNS-Caching-Attacken effektiv verhindert werden. Die Aktivierung der Registrar-Lock-Funktion verhindert, dass Domänen unbefugt übertragen werden. Regelmäßige Überprüfungen der DNS-Konfiguration sowie die Vermeidung unzuverlässiger, kostenloser DNS-Dienste sind ebenfalls wichtige Maßnahmen zur Gewährleistung der Stabilität.
Empfohlene Lektüre Was ist eine Domainname? Eine Analyse von den grundlegenden Konzepten bis zu ihrer zentralen Funktion.。
Wenn eine Website nicht erreichbar ist, ist eine systematische Fehlerbehebung erforderlich. Der erste Schritt besteht darin,nslookupoderdigMithilfe von Befehlszeilentools kann überprüft werden, ob eine Domainname auf die erwartete IP-Adresse gelöst werden kann. Sollte die Auflösung fehlschlagen oder die Domain eine falsche IP-Adresse zurückgeben, könnte das Problem an der lokalen DNS-Cache, einem Fehler im rekursiven DNS-Resolver oder einer falschen Konfiguration der autoritativen DNS-Einträge liegen. Sie können versuchen, die lokale Cache zu löschen oder online verfügbare DNS-Verbreitungstools nutzen, um Tests von mehreren Standorten weltweit durchzuführen, um die Ursache des Problems zu ermitteln.
Zusammenfassungen
Die Domainnamenauflösung ist ein komplexer, aber effizienter Prozess, bei dem leicht merkbare Domainnamen in von Maschinen lesbare IP-Adressen umgewandelt werden. Sie umfasst den gesamten Lebenszyklus – von der Kauf des Domainnamens bei einem Registrar über die Konfiguration von Nameservern und verschiedenen DNS-Einträgen bis hin zur globalen rekursiven Abfrage und Verbreitung der Änderungen. Ein tieferes Verständnis der hierarchischen Struktur von DNS, der Funktionen der verschiedenen DNS-Einträge, der Verbreitungsmechanismen sowie grundlegender Sicherheits- und Fehlerbehebungsmaßnahmen ist für jeden Webseitenbetreiber, Entwickler und IT-Operatoren von entscheidender Bedeutung. Das Beherrschen dieser Kenntnisse stellt sicher, dass Ihre Online-Dienste stabil, sicher und weltweit für Nutzer zugänglich sind – und legt eine solide technische Grundlage für Ihr digitales Geschäft.
FAQ Häufig gestellte Fragen
Warum kann eine Website nicht sofort nach der Registrierung des Domainnamens besucht werden?
Die erfolgreiche Registrierung eines Domainnamens bedeutet lediglich, dass man das Recht darauf erhält. Damit eine Website überhaupt erreichbar ist, müssen zwei Bedingungen erfüllt sein: Erstens müssen die DNS-Einträge für den Domainnamen korrekt konfiguriert sein und auf die IP-Adresse des Webserver verweisen; zweitens müssen die Änderungen in den DNS-Daten weltweit übertragen („verbreitet“) werden. Selbst wenn die Einträge korrekt sind, kann es aufgrund von DNS-Caches mehrere Minuten bis zu 48 Stunden dauern, bis die Änderungen weltweit wirksam werden.
Wie kann man die Wartezeit bis zum Eintritt der Änderungen in den DNS-Einträgen so kurz wie möglich halten?
Bevor Sie planen, die DNS-Einträge zu ändern, können Sie den TTL-Wert des betreffenden Eintrags im Voraus auf einen niedrigeren Wert setzen – beispielsweise 300 Sekunden. Dadurch werden die Cache-Server weltweit die alten Einträge schneller löschen und die neuen Einträge erneut vom autoritativen Server abrufen. Nachdem die Änderungen abgeschlossen und stabilisiert sind, können Sie den TTL-Wert wieder auf einen längeren, effizienteren Wert erhöhen, um die unnötige Anfragenbelastung zu verringern.
Was ist der Unterschied zwischen CNAME- und A-Records – und welches sollte man verwenden?
Ein A-Record verbindet einen Hostnamen direkt mit einer konkreten IPv4-Adresse. Ein CNAME-Record hingegen setzt einen Hostnamen als Alias für einen anderen Hostnamen ein; dieser Alias verweist auf einen anderen Domainnamen, nicht auf eine IP-Adresse. In der Regel ist die Verwendung von CNAME-Records flexibler, wenn Ihre Dienste von Drittanbietern gehostet werden und diese Ihnen einen Domainnamen zur Verfügung stellen. Für Root-Domainnamen oder Subdomainnamen, die direkt auf die IP-Adresse des Servers verweisen, werden A-Records verwendet.
Was ist DNS-Hijacking oder DNS-Pollution – und wie kann man sich dagegen schützen?
DNS-Hijacking oder -Verunreinigung bezeichnet das Phänomen, bei dem Angreifer auf verschiedene Weise die Ergebnisse der DNS-Auflösung manipulieren und Benutzer zu bösartigen Webseiten leiten. Zu den Schutzmaßnahmen gehören: Die Nutzung von öffentlichen DNS-Diensten mit gutem Ruf; Die Aktivierung von DNSSEC für Ihre Domain, um die Echtheit der Antworten zu überprüfen; Die Sicherung des lokalen Netzwerks und der Geräte, um zu verhindern, dass Schadsoftware die lokalen DNS-Einstellungen ändert; sowie regelmäßige Überprüfungen, ob die Ergebnisse der Domain-Auflösung korrekt sind.
Empfohlene Lektüre Komplettanleitung zur Domain-Resolving- und -Registrierung: Von Grundkonzepten bis zu praktischen Anleitungen。
Was kommt als Nächstes, was kommt als Nächstes?
Erweiterte Lektüre und praktische Kenntnisse
Die folgenden Artikel stehen im Zusammenhang mit dem Thema dieses Artikels und eignen sich für eine vertiefte Lektüre. Oft ist es besser, mit dem Artikel zu beginnen, der Ihrem aktuellen Problem am nächsten kommt, und dann nach und nach die umliegenden Themen zu behandeln.
- Das ultimative Handbuch zur Domain-Resolving-Technik, zum Kauf und zur Verwaltung von Domains: Von Anfängern bis zu Experten
- Komplettes Handbuch zur Domain-Resolving- und Konfiguration: Eine umfassende Anleitung von der Kaufentscheidung bis zum Aufbau einer Website
- Komplettes Handbuch zur Domainnamen-Resolvierung und -Verwaltung: Der vollständige Prozess von der Kaufentscheidung bis zur DNS-Konfiguration
- Komplettes Handbuch zur Domainnamen-Resolvierung und -Konfiguration: Von den Grundlagen bis zu fortgeschrittenen Praktiken
- Komplettes Handbuch zur Domainnamen-Resolvierung: Eine umfassende Anleitung von der Registrierung bis zur Verwaltung